LA SEMANA NACIONAL DE MIGRACIÓN Y REFUGIADOS
Durante la primera semana completa de cada año, la Iglesia
Católica en los Estados Unidos celebra la Semana Nacional
de Migración. El tema de la celebración de este año fue
"Promover una Iglesia y un mundo para todos", que refleja
la necesidad de que los católicos sean inclusivos y
acogedores a todos nuestros hermanos y hermanas. Es un
llamado a la unidad para solidarizarse y cuidar a los
excluidos y marginados. Acogiendo de buena manera al
recién llegado y promoviendo una iglesia para todos los
contrarresta lo que el Papa Francisco ha denominado "una
globalización de la indiferencia".
Pedimos una iglesia y una sociedad que acoja, proteja,
promueva e integre a todos, incluidos los inmigrantes y los
refugiados. Estos cuatro verbos han sido utilizados por el
Papa Francisco para enmarcar nuestras obligaciones hacia
las poblaciones migrantes.
Si tiene una oportunidad, mire "Human Flow", un
documental de 2017 dirigido por Ai Weiwei, que muestra la
migración del mundo y la realidad de los refugiados de una
manera muy comprensiva. Está disponible en Prime Video.
Por favor, tómese un tiempo durante esta semana para
reflexionar sobre cómo podemos acoger, proteger,
promover e integrar mejor a los migrantes que viven entre
nosotros. ¿Cómo podemos
contrarrestar la "globalización
de la indiferencia" que nos
afecta a todos, hasta cierto
punto u otro? ¿Cómo
trabajamos más plenamente
para promover una Iglesia
para todos?

SEEKING BAPTISM FOR YOUR CHILD
Baptism is the basis of
the whole Christian life,
the gateway to life in the
Spirit, and the door
which gives access to the
other sacraments.
Through Baptism we are
freed from sin and reborn as sons and
daughters of God; we become
members of Christ, are incorporated
into the Church and made sharers in
her mission. (CCC 1213)

IN HONOR OF RECENT NATIONAL MIGRATION AND REFUGEE WEEK
During the first full week of each year, the Catholic Church in the United States
celebrate National Migration Week. The theme for this year’s celebration was
“Promoting a Church and a World for All,” which reflects the need for Catholics to be
inclusive and welcoming to all our brothers and sisters. It is a call for unity to stand in
solidarity with and care for those who are excluded and marginalized. Welcoming the
newcomer and promoting a church for all counters what Pope Francis has referred to as “a globalization of
indifference.”
We call for a Church and society that welcomes, protects, promotes, and integrates all, including immigrants and
refugees. These four verbs have been used by Pope Francis to frame our obligations toward migrant
populations.
If you have a chance, watch “Human Flow”, a 2017 documentary directed by Ai Weiwei, which shows the world’s
migration and refugee reality in a very comprehensive way. It is available on Prime
Video.
Please take some time during this week to reflect on how we can better welcome,
protect, promote, and integrate migrants living in our midst. How can we counter the
“globalization of indifference” that affects us all, to some degree or another? How do
we work more fully to promote a Church for all?
